New Video Card & Some Random Shots

I finally got my GeforceFX 5200 today. I installed it and I noticed a huge jump in image quality. Frames are also slightly better. I didn't really change any settings for FS2002 or CFS3 (to improve frame rates) but I can now run Jedi Outcast at full sliders. After some adjustments on the drivers with RIVA Tuner, FS2002 started to look much better. Still needs some more adjustments but I'll save thoes shots for a part 2. Anyway here are some random shots.
